Advantages of Autonomous Cars in Logistics

1. Expense Savings: Autonomous automobiles can considerably cut labor prices, which make up a big portion of logistics expenditures. With fewer drivers required, business can save money on wages, advantages, and training expenses. Additionally, the capability to operate vehicles continually without breaks results in more reliable possession utilization.
2. Increased Performance: Autonomous lorries can enhance routes in real-time, staying clear of traffic congestion and lowering fuel intake. This not just lowers functional costs yet likewise minimizes the ecological effect. Drones can bypass roadway web traffic altogether, supplying a swift and efficient distribution method.
3. Boosted Security: In the logistics sector, mishaps usually happen because of human mistakes. Self-governing lorries, which are equipped with sophisticated modern technology like sensors and AI, have the prospective to decrease the possibility of crashes. By maintaining stable rates, following web traffic laws rigorously, and responding without delay to dangers, independent vehicles can improve safety considerably contrasted to human drivers.
4. Scalability is considerably enhanced in logistics procedures with the use of self-governing automobiles. Businesses have the adaptability to expand their transportation capabilities without being limited by workforce restrictions, which is particularly useful during hectic durations of high need.

Difficulties Encountering Autonomous Automobiles in Logistics

1. Difficulties in Rules: The rules governing self-governing automobiles are continually changing. Different nations and locations have various legal requirements, making it challenging for services that function across borders. Satisfying the requirements and obtaining authorization for autonomous functions can take a significant quantity of time and cash.
2. Security Problems: Regardless of the potential for improved safety, self-governing automobiles are not totally impeccable. The threat of mechanical failures, hacking, and unexpected dangers stays a considerable problem. To assure the dependability and safety and security of these systems, extensive screening and durable cybersecurity methods are essential.
3. Technological Limitations: The innovation behind self-governing lorries, though progressed, is not yet perfect. Sensors can be affected by adverse weather, and complex urban atmospheres present navigating obstacles. Continual improvement and innovation are required to deal with these restrictions.
4. Public Approval: The approval of self-governing cars by the public and by industry professionals is a significant barrier. Problems concerning work losses, safety and security, and the integrity of these systems require to be attended to via clear communication, education and learning, and demonstration of the benefits and dependability of independent technology.
